The LG G Pad II 10.1 has a global score of 67.4, which is better than the Galaxy Tab 10.1 Wi-Fi's global score of 56.7. LG G Pad II 10.1's construction is a little thinner and somewhat lighter than the Galaxy Tab 10.1 Wi-Fi. Both tablets in our current comparison have Android OS, but LG G Pad II 10.1 has newer 5.1 Lollipop version and Galaxy Tab 10.1 Wi-Fi has Android 4.0.4, so it counts with some additional features.
Galaxy Tab 10.1 Wi-Fi features a bit more vivid screen than LG G Pad II 10.1, although it has a much lower resolution of 800 x 1280px and a much worse amount of pixels per inch in the display, they both have a same size screen. LG G Pad II 10.1 has a better hardware performance than Galaxy Tab 10.1 Wi-Fi, because it has a higher number of faster cores.
LG G Pad II 10.1 features a superior storage capacity for games and applications than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1 Wi-Fi, because although it has 0 less internal memory, it also counts with a SD memory slot that holds a maximum of 1,95 TB. LG G Pad II 10.1 captures a bit better pictures and videos than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1 Wi-Fi, and although they both have the same video resolution, the LG G Pad II 10.1 also has a lot better resolution back facing camera and better video frame rate.
LG G Pad II 10.1 counts with just a little bit longer battery life than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1 Wi-Fi, because it has 7400mAh of battery capacity.
